Wednesday 12 January

WellPoint (NYSE:WLP)’s care management team has been recognized by Dorland Health.
The company has said the seven members of its care management team have been named as finalists for the 2011 Dorland Health Silver Crown Awards for providing outstanding service to senior citizens.

These finalists from WellPoint (NYSE:WLP) are among more than 80 health care professionals nationwide who have been named as finalists for the awards.

Anthony Nguyen, senior vice president of care management for WellPoint (NYSE:WLP) said, “This is a terrific tribute to the success of our senior programs and to the commitment that our associates and their teams demonstrate in serving our senior members.”

Thursday 13 January

WellPoint (NYSE:WLP) Foundation has awarded a $195,000 grant to the Foundation for Health Coverage Education (FHCE).

The Foundation for Health Coverage Education (FHCE) is a non-profit organization with a mission to help simplify public and private health insurance eligibility information in order to allow more people to access coverage.

The grant from WellPoint (NYSE:WLP) will help FHCE to pay for the day-to-day operations of its toll-free helpline.

Lance Chrisman, Executive Director of the WellPoint (NYSE:WLP) Foundation said, “Our grant will keep the phone lines staffed and operating at the FHCE’s U.S. Uninsured Help Line, so that uninsured Americans can learn about their eligibility status and enroll in established government health programs.”
